WebUnited States presidential election of 1984, American presidential election held on November 6, 1984, in which Republican Ronald Reagan was elected to a second term, defeating Democrat Walter Mondale, a former U.S. vice president. This is the electoral history of Ronald Reagan. Reagan, a Republican, served as the 40th president of the United States (1981–89) and earlier as the 33rd governor of California (1967–75).
